199 clinics specializing in Neurosurgery providing Craniotomy Craniotomy is a surgical procedure that involves opening the skull to access the brain. It is performed to treat brain tumors, remove blood clots, repair skull fractures, or perform other neurological interventions requiring direct access to the brain. procedure in Europe.
